- W2059230873 abstract "The solvent perturbation technique of difference spectroscopy has been used to study the interaction of an anti-synthetic polypeptide antibody with its homologous antigen. Antibody was obtained from a sheep which had been immunized with the random polymer (Glu 60 Ala 40 ) n (GA). This particular preparation, isolated by either immunoabsorbent columns or dissolution of a specific precipitate, requires divalent cations (especially calcium) to affect interaction with the antigen (Maurer et al. , 1970; Liberti et al. , 1971; Callahan et al. , 1974. Perturbation differences spectra were recorded in 4 different solvents (dimethyl sulfoxide, ethylene glycol, glycerol and polyethylene glycol) at wavelenghts between 310 and 270 nm. Since the antigen is transparent in this region, all absorbance differences could be attributed to the immunoglobulin molecule. Antigen-antibody solutions (at ∼ 20-fold equivalence excess of GA) were studied in both the absence and presence of Ca ++ and chromophore exposure was calculated in each case. With the smaller perturbants, approximately 8–10 tryptophane and 31–38 tyrosine residues appear exposed to solvent prior to the addition of calcium. The larger perturbant (PEG) affects ∼ 5 tryptophane and 28 tyrosine residues. Subsequent to calcium addition, three tyrosine residues per antibody combining site become unavailable to smaller perturbants. With polyethylene glycol, however, only one tyrosine is affected. These data are interpreted to mean that each combining site contains three tyrosine residues which are involved in binding antigen and that two of the three may lie in a ‘crevice’ or fold in the protein surface." @default.
